Two Phase Flow Pressure Drop in Sudden Expansion and Contraction: Pressure Drop for Oil-water and Air-water System in Thin and Thick Orifices with Sudden Expansion and Contraction

Pressure drop for two phase flow of air-water and water-oil system for a sudden expansion and contraction in a pipe has been computed numerically by solving the two phase flow equations in an Eulerian-Eulerian system. The effect of volume concentration of oil and air on pressured drop has been predicted for different geometrical parameters. Pressure drop in thin and thick orifices has been computed with the prediction of a two-phase multiplier, such that when the multiplier is multiplied to the pressure drop for a single phase flow then the pressured drop for two phase flow can be predicted.
